I've seen them for a while. In the very first announcement trailer which the player plays Protoss, the voice acting is no longer lip syncing as each voice clip matches every word with the lips, mood for the Terrans and the Zerg and bobbing movement for the Protoss. This is actually one of the most unnoticed improvements.
The SCV's afterburner is now colored red and orange according to the April Fools Tauren Marine assaulting a Terran base. In the concept art, they stay true in size and including every tiny detail set place on the textures. Especially the Tauren Marine's vandalism on his own armor. The current Zergling have their wings shortened a bit. The Marine has a new updated portrait according to the savior vs terran video. The Ghost no longer have that placeholder portrait from the Terran Advisor, they actually look like Splinter Cells now. The Zerglings have an updated portrait as well. Both Zerglings and Marines portrait seen on top of the website in www.starcraft2.com are outdated (Which I why I changed my avatar). The Zerg creep expands asterisk style when the hatchery is built, then once finishing the asterisk, it completes it to a complete circle. Main Menu may be a placeholder but it shows the bridge in the Hyperion. The "Menu" during in-game is now shorter and placed top left corner instead having it huge and right in your face. The same goes to players that are lagging, it's a lot shorter but still remains in the center. If your screen is close to a nuclear explosion, but not looking at one pixel of it will reveal sun like rays from that direction. Very similar as to where you're getting hit from in FPS games such as Unreal Tournament, Halo 3, Call of Duty, and such but instead those are red marks on the screen. If you order flying units to this direction but you want it to fall back, it no longer instantly in a quarter of a second to turn around. Like the Alpha and Beta StarCraft, they will turn around slowly. According to the warp rays and mutalisks. Units may have different attack animations according to what they are attacking. For an example, the Ultralisks attacks Marines, Vikings, Medics, Siege Tanks and so on by swinging their kaiser blades. But when the Ultralisks attack buildings, it uses the classic attack style from the original StarCraft just more instant. Unit death animations depends on what attack they're receiving. The Marines have a lot of death animations, from a standard death, shot through the head by Ghosts, cut in half by Dark Templars to even a complete splatter to explosive or from very high damage. Though mentioned by Blizzard, Sunken Colonies and Spore Colonies returned with a new twist. The pregame lobby has vastly improved. Not even WarCraft III improved that much compared to the original StarCraft. The lobby in SC2 are divided in three sections. The chatbox is still at the same area but a bit larger. The map name, screenshot, information, or maybe 'Author of the Map' is right above the chatbox. And above that one is a list of players, even though it got a lot shorter, smaller fonts and squishing each line in fits enough for at least twelve players. The "Start and Quit" buttons are at the same spot. Also, the countdown has been removed, it immediately starts the loading screen. Also, a missed improvement I didn't see were the Teams. Instead of Force 1, Force 2, Force 3, and Force 4 from StarCraft and how Teams 1 through 12 in WarCraft III, it's all sorted by Military Companies but by replacing the word company with Team. Alpha, Bravo, Charlie, Delta, Echo, Foxtrot, Golf, Hotel, and etc. Doesn't matter what race you pick, all players sorted in teams that are named through NATO Phonetic Alphabet.
